1.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is poetry?

Back

Poetry is a form of writing that expresses feelings, ideas, or stories in a creative way, often using rhythm, rhyme, and imagery.

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is prose?

Back

Prose is written language that follows a natural flow of speech and does not have a formal structure like poetry.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a stanza?

Back

A stanza is a group of lines in a poem, similar to a paragraph in prose.

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a rhyme?

Back

A rhyme is a repetition of similar sounds in the final syllables of words, often used in poetry.

5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is rhythm in poetry?

Back

Rhythm is a pattern or beat in a poem that creates a musical quality.

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is imagery in poetry?

Back

Imagery is the use of descriptive language that appeals to the senses, helping readers visualize scenes or feelings.

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a metaphor?

Back

A metaphor is a figure of speech that compares two unlike things without using 'like' or 'as'.
